Climate and Geography of Spanish Fork, UT
Spanish Fork’s unique climate and geographical location present both opportunities and challenges regarding IAQ. The dry, arid climate of Utah is often associated with lower levels of outdoor pollutants, but the very dryness can contribute to increased dust and allergens indoors. This interplay between the region’s climate and the local building construction materials necessitates careful attention to IAQ protocols.
Winter’s harsh conditions, including potential for increased indoor moisture and associated mold growth, also need careful attention.

Common Indoor Air Pollutants
Many substances commonly found in homes can negatively impact indoor air quality. These pollutants, often invisible, can accumulate over time and affect the well-being of occupants. Their presence is a reminder that even in seemingly pristine environments, air quality can be a hidden concern.
Mold
Mold, a ubiquitous fungus, thrives in damp environments. Water damage, often from leaks or poor ventilation, provides the ideal breeding ground. Exposure to mold can trigger a range of respiratory issues, from sneezing and coughing to more serious conditions like asthma attacks and allergic reactions. Long-term exposure can exacerbate existing respiratory conditions and potentially contribute to other health problems.
Volatile Organic Compounds (VOCs)
VOCs are emitted from a variety of sources, including cleaning products, paints, furniture, and building materials. These chemicals can cause eye irritation, headaches, and dizziness. Prolonged exposure may lead to more serious health problems, such as liver or kidney damage. Many modern household items, while convenient, contain VOCs, which can be detrimental to health if not managed properly.
Dust Mites
Dust mites are microscopic creatures that thrive in warm, humid environments. They feed on dead skin cells and can accumulate in carpets, upholstery, and bedding. Exposure to dust mites can trigger allergic reactions, including sneezing, runny noses, and skin rashes. Over time, prolonged exposure can exacerbate allergies and lead to chronic respiratory issues. Addressing dust mite populations often requires proactive measures to maintain a healthy indoor environment.
Radon
Radon is a radioactive gas that seeps into homes from the surrounding soil. While often undetectable, radon can accumulate to dangerous levels. Long-term exposure to radon significantly increases the risk of lung cancer. Understanding the presence of radon in a home and implementing mitigation strategies is vital to protect residents’ health. Testing for radon is a crucial step in safeguarding family health.
Table of Common Indoor Air Pollutants
Pollutant | Source | Effects | Mitigation |
---|---|---|---|
Mold | Water damage, leaks, poor ventilation | Respiratory issues, allergies, asthma | Proper moisture control, ventilation, mold remediation |
VOCs | Cleaning products, paints, furniture, building materials | Eye irritation, headaches, dizziness, potential long-term health problems | Use low-VOC products, improve ventilation, regularly clean and maintain home |
Dust Mites | Carpets, upholstery, bedding | Allergies, sneezing, runny noses, skin rashes, exacerbation of respiratory conditions | Regular cleaning, use allergen-resistant bedding, dehumidification |
Radon | Seeping from surrounding soil | Increased risk of lung cancer | Testing for radon, professional mitigation |

Cost-Effective Methods to Enhance Ventilation and Air Filtration
Simple, budget-friendly methods can significantly improve ventilation and air filtration. Installing exhaust fans in bathrooms and kitchens can effectively remove moisture and cooking odors, preventing them from accumulating in the house. Using ceiling fans strategically can circulate air and prevent stagnant air pockets. Adding whole-house air filters can remove airborne particles, dust, and allergens, which is a key component of effective IAQ maintenance.
Importance of Regular Maintenance and Upkeep for IAQ
Regular maintenance is crucial for sustaining healthy indoor air. This includes regularly cleaning or replacing air filters, which can significantly impact the quality of the air you breathe. Promptly addressing any mold or mildew issues is essential. Regular cleaning of ducts and vents will help keep them free from dust and debris, improving overall IAQ.
